If it wasn’t for the pain, sorrow, and betrayal…If it wasn’t for the envy, drugs, and death…If it wasn’t for the Mexican drug connection that fueled the fire to set such a flame in a small country region of Georgia….then this would be one happy love story!When Ivory was introduced to the drug game, he quickly became addicted to the glitz and glamour that it had to offer. Over time, he elevated to the top of his trade and even though he was very successful; he began to have deep thoughts of leaving it all behind and going legit-especially after falling in love with Tonya and getting attached to being around his only son, Stone.Some people write it…and some people live it…and then you have the rare few who live long enough to write about it.
